F1 next heads to Montreal for the Canadian Grand Prix and the third sprint weekend of the 2026 season.

Kimi Antonelli won his third race in a row last time out in Miami, extending his lead at the top of the world championship to 20 points after another weekend of frustration for Mercedes teammate George Russell.

Miami did represent a new dawn for reigning world champions McLaren, however, with Lando Norris winning the sprint race and coming home second in the grand prix. Oscar Piastri finished third as the papaya secured a double podium.

Max Verstappen finished fifth but looked threatening for Red Bull again after qualifying on the front row, while Ferrari endured a poor race as Charles Leclerc was penalised for last-lap misdemeanours and Lewis Hamilton was short of pace after a first-lap collision.

The full 2026 F1 calendar is below:

2026 F1 CALENDAR IN FULL

ROUND 7 – CANADA (sprint weekend)

Circuit Gilles Villeneuve, Montreal – 22-24 May

ROUND 8 – MONACO

Circuit de Monaco – 5-7 June

ROUND 9 – SPAIN (Barcelona)

Circuit de Barcelona-Catalunya – 12-14 June

ROUND 10 – AUSTRIA

Red Bull Ring, Spielberg – 26-28 June

ROUND 11 – GREAT BRITAIN (sprint weekend)

Silverstone Circuit – 3-5 July

ROUND 12 – BELGIUM

Circuit de Spa-Francorchamps – 17-19 July

ROUND 13 – HUNGARY

Hungaroring, Budapest – 24-26 July

ROUND 14 – NETHERLANDS (sprint weekend)

Circuit Zandvoort – 21-23 August

ROUND 15 – ITALY

Monza Circuit – 4-6 September

ROUND 16 – SPAIN (Madrid)

Circuito de Madring – 11-13 September

ROUND 17 – AZERBAIJAN

Baku City Circuit – 25-27 September

ROUND 18 – SINGAPORE (sprint weekend)

Marina Bay Street Circuit – 9-11 October

ROUND 19 – UNITED STATES

Circuit of the Americas, Austin – 23-25 October

ROUND 20 – MEXICO

Autodromo Hermanos Rodriguez, Mexico City – 30 October-1 November

ROUND 21 – BRAZIL

Interlagos Circuit, Sao Paulo – 6-8 November

ROUND 22 – LAS VEGAS

Las Vegas Street Circuit – 19-21 November

ROUND 23 – QATAR

Lusail International Circuit – 27-29 November

ROUND 24 – ABU DHABI

Yas Marina Circuit – 4-6 December
